3 players to pick to start?

If so,

Dolphins - Jason Taylor, Ronnie Brown, and Zach Thomas
JT because he could start opposite Schobel and we would have an amazing DE combo. Lynch and Brown could have a 1-2 punch. Zach Thomas could tutor Posluszny (our LB corps would be like this, Posluszny, Thomas, Crowell)

Jets - Andre Dyson, D'Brick, and Nick Mangold
Dyson because we could definitley use another CB. D'brick could start opposite of Peters and we could have a great young Oline for years to come (I'm not too sure about Langston Walker yet). Nick Mangold just because I think he could become a great center

Patsies - Donte Stallworth, Ben Watson, and Vince Wilfork
Stallworth because then we could have a great WR corp with Evans and him. (I don't want Moss because he takes too many plays off). Ben Watson because this guy is a freak at TE. He is fast, so he can stretch the seam. Royal could be our blocking TE, with Watson as our receiving threat. Wilfork because he would be our much needed run-stopper on our team

Pats: Brady, Samuel, Watson

Brady is a no-brainer. Samuel would be the lock-down CB we need. Watson would upgrade our TE position.

Jets: Mangold, Ferguson, Rhodes

Mangold and Ferguson would complete our OL. We could start Ferguson - Satele - Mangold - Hadnot - Carey. Rhodes would come in and start at S.

Bills: Evans, Lynch, Whitner

Evans is another no-brainer. Our WRs would then be Evans - Chambers - Booker - Hagan - Ginn. Lynch and Booker would be good depth behind Ronnie. Whitner would give us another S in this scenario. We'd have Rhodes - Whitner - Bell - Hill. Great depth there.

This scenario would upgrade our weaknesses (OL, secondary, TE) and complete our offense (WR, RB depth). Not to mention add Brady.
